Experience Big Head Todd's Enduring Sound Live
Big Head Todd and The Monsters have carved out an impressive legacy over their nearly four-decade career, evolving from a beloved Colorado club act into a globally recognized force in American rock music. Formed in 1987, the trio, comprising Todd Park Mohr (vocals, guitar, harmonica, piano), Brian Nevin (drums, percussion), and Rob Squires (bass, vocals), developed a distinctive sound that seamlessly blends blues, rock, folk, and jazz elements, often venturing into improvisational jam band territory during their celebrated live shows. Their breakthrough came with the 1993 album "Sister Sweetly," which featured hits like "Broken Hearted Savior" and "Bittersweet," solidifying their place in the alternative rock landscape. Subsequent releases like "Strategem" and "Resignation Superman" continued to showcase their songwriting depth and instrumental dexterity. The Historic Cains Ballroom: A Legendary Tulsa Venue
Cains Ballroom is more than just a music venue; it's a living legend in Tulsa, Oklahoma, with a history stretching back to 1924. Originally built as a garage, it was converted into a dance academy in the 1930s by Madison W. Cain, quickly becoming the epicenter of Western Swing music, hosting luminaries like Bob Wills and the Texas Playboys. Today, Cains Ballroom retains its historic charm while offering a modern concert experience, celebrated for its superb acoustics and intimate general admission setting.
